Correlation dimension of density fluctuations in TBR-1

  • 1. Sao Paulo Univ., SP (Brazil). Inst. de Fisica

Description

Results are reported for the correlation dimension associated with density fluctuations measured by Langmuir probes placed in the scrape-off layer of the Tokamak TBR-1. From a judicious use of the Grassberger-Procaccia algorithm it is shown that there is a low-dimensional behavior in most of the analyzed signals. Findings are compared with previous results.
